[0018] Such as figure 1 , figure 2 , image 3 , Figure 4 As shown, a power distribution cabinet with internal circulation heat dissipation includes a cabinet body 1, a cabinet door 2, an annular slide rail groove 3, several electrical installation frames 4, two stepping motors 5, a pulley 6, several heat dissipation units 7, and a transmission belt 8. It is characterized in that: the cabinet 1 is a rectangular box structure, a cabinet door 2 is installed at the front end of the cabinet 1, and two stepping motors 5 are installed side by side inside the cabinet 1, and each stepping motor 5 A pulley 6 is installed on the motor shaft, and a transmission belt 8 is installed on the two pulleys 6. technical field [0001] The invention relates to the technical field of power grids, in particular to an internal circulation cooling power distribution cabinet. Background technique [0002] Power distribution cabinets are divided into power distribution cabinets, lighting distribution cabinets, and metering cabinets, and are the final equipment of the power distribution system. The power distribution cabinet is the general name of the motor control center. The power distribution cabinet is used in the occasions where the load is relatively scattered and the circuit is less. The traditional power distribution cabinet is only equipped with a cooling device on the box shell, which cannot dissipate heat well for the electrical equipment in the box. In the environment where the surrounding environment is too high, these electrical equipment are easily aged or damaged due to high temperature, so a A power distribution cabinet that can dissipate heat inside the cabinet.
